Hi everyone,

 

After reading the topic "How to Troubleshoot High Dataplane CPU", I realize that my PA 220 got no information on Core 0 and 3. Anyone meet this case ? If this is an error, I need to open a support case ?

This is expected behavior. On the PA220, cores 0 and 3 are responsible for MP (management plane) duties. Cores 1 and 2 are used for the dataplane. Since you’re running a dataplane command, you’ll only see output for the two dataplane cores.

Do you know any commands to show information on Core 0 and Core 3 ?

 

I read a topic and get the following explanation:

  • Core 0: used for Management Plane (MP) and Data Plane (DP) communication
  • Core 1: used for session and flow management
  • Core 2 and above: used to process network traffic and log processing

It confused me a lot.
